Output 952e3217399cf2a12feff19ce9abe98fb19ed027dfb56d9ca527403e98c0471e:105

value
905610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42dff7dbddd7cf92f5e6d83407863463a7b07e1a OP_EQUAL
address
37ncpneU6XovpAKhToJJeSmSFPJj414ycT
transaction
952e3217399cf2a12feff19ce9abe98fb19ed027dfb56d9ca527403e98c0471e
spent
true